Why Updated Headshots Are Essential for Professionals

When was the last time you updated your headshot? If it’s been more than a couple of years—or your headshot doesn’t even look like you anymore—it’s time to schedule a session. Whether you’re actively seeking opportunities, representing a brand, or stepping into the spotlight, a fresh headshot ensures you’re putting your best face forward.

Below are seven types of professionals who benefit the most from updated headshots. You might find yourself on this list!


1. Job Seekers and Career Changers

For anyone seeking a new role or switching industries, your LinkedIn profile is one of the first places recruiters and hiring managers will look. A professional headshot conveys confidence and credibility, which can set you apart from other candidates.

Imagine scrolling through profiles: who would you trust more—a selfie in bad lighting or a polished, professional image? Investing in a new headshot shows potential employers that you’re serious about your career.


2. Entrepreneurs and Business Owners

As the face of your brand, your image is everywhere—on your website, social media, marketing materials, and even speaking engagements. Your headshot needs to reflect the professionalism and personality of your brand.

I recently worked with a business owner who realized their selfie-style photo didn’t match their polished new website. Updating their headshot gave their business a cohesive and professional look. Whether you’re just starting out or rebranding, an updated headshot helps build trust and recognition.

3. Corporate Professionals

Corporate professionals, especially those in leadership roles, are often featured in company directories, press releases, and internal communications. An updated headshot signals that you take your role seriously and that you’re aligned with your company’s values.

One of my corporate clients mentioned how their outdated headshot—taken five years ago—wasn’t cutting it for their growing responsibilities. Their new photo captured their growth and confidence, and they couldn’t wait to share it with their colleagues.


4. Public Speakers and Event Presenters

Here’s a great example: a client came to me before a major speaking engagement. They’d been asked to provide a professional photo for promotional materials, and their current option was a casual selfie.

A speaking engagement is an incredible opportunity to showcase your expertise. A professional headshot not only helps you look the part but also ensures that event organizers present you in the best possible light.

5. People Who’ve Undergone Significant Changes

Life happens, and sometimes we look a little (or a lot) different than we did a few years ago. Maybe you’ve changed your hairstyle, started wearing glasses, or experienced a personal transformation.

When your headshot no longer represents the person you are today, it’s time for an update. Professionals who’ve undergone major changes in appearance benefit from having headshots that reflect their current look, making them feel more authentic and confident in every interaction.


6. Creative Professionals

Artists, actors, writers, and other creatives rely on their personal brand to land projects and collaborations. Your headshot should represent your style and personality while maintaining a professional edge.

Think of it as part of your portfolio—your photo can be just as memorable as your work.


7. Freelancers and Consultants

Freelancers and consultants often work across various industries, relying on their expertise to land contracts. Whether you’re pitching to clients or networking at events, an updated headshot reinforces your professional identity.

One freelance consultant I worked with shared how their new headshot helped them stand out in a crowded field. It became a conversation starter that led to new opportunities.
